Augusta AW101, the $21 million presidential jet that was handed over to
the Nigeria Air Force by the presidency two months ago, crashed within
the Air Force base in Makurdi, Benue state yesterday November 23rd.
According to sources at the Air Force base, the flight engineer who was
the only one on board, had landed the jet at the base and was to be
parked it in the hanger when it suddenly moved up and then crashed. The
crash according to sources was not that serious and the flight engineer
sustained minor injury.
